Tokyo Stock ExchangeThe Tokyo Stock Exchange, or TSE, is the second largest stock exchange market in the world by monetary volume located in Tokyo, Japan, second only to the New York Stock Exchange. It currently lists 2,271 domestic companies and 31 foreign companies, with a total market capitalization of over 4 trillion USD. The TSE is incorporated as a kabushiki kaisha with nine directors, four auditors and eight executive officers.
